Transaction e97c3d37caa854cc1a79d4e60bc0eb7315e01708171a61311f317e1fed9711ea
1 Input
1 Output
-
e97c3d37caa854cc1a79d4e60bc0eb7315e01708171a61311f317e1fed9711ea:0
- value
- 3888790
- script pubkey
- OP_0 OP_PUSHBYTES_20 bd089c7d86030d3b83544680c07f68d3a11bcc9e
- address
- bc1qh5yfclvxqvxnhq65g6qvqlmg6ws3hny762r8q5